Burrell
School Vineyards 2005 “Detention" Zinfandel
/ Amador County
The
historic Ryan Oaks Vineyard in Amador County provided
the fruit for this Zinfandel. From its bold ruby-purple
hue, aromas of plum, baked currants, cherry, and smoky
tobacco rise up. A sip carries zesty dark fruit flavors,
with accents of cinnamon and black licorice drifting across
the palate. A robust wine, pair it with grilled baby back
ribs with green onion, chiles, and lime and enjoy.
Score:
83

Eberle
Winery 2006 Zinfandel, Steinbeck/Wine Bush / Paso Robles
A deep, jammy nose with a fruit forward palate and exceptional
color take away your breath on this first sip. Ripe blackberries,
tart cherries, prunes, and a peppery finish unfold into
a complex finish with hints of floral surrounded by an
absorbing mineral and earthy edge. Well balanced and elegant,
trust this wine to work with your carefully and lovingly
prepared main dishes with rich sauces. We paired with
barbecued ribs slow smoked in a whisky sauce for 8 hours,
but Beef Wellington will work also. |

Organic
Wine Works 2006 Zinfandel Proprietor's Reserve / Lake
County
Winemaker
John Schumacher has been producing organic wine since
1989 when he founded the label. This Zinfandel has a ripe
red fruit nose with rich, complicating notes of elegant
mountain spice and earth. When sipped, the wine wraps
the senses in raspberry, cherry, and blackberry flavors.
Deeper notes of leather, sweet tobacco, and spice flow
into a pleasant, lingering finish. A smooth mouthfeel
and silky tannins make this wine easy to drink and enjoy.
Score:
90 |
